Hi Bill,
We can ship via UPS Ground to anywhere in the lower 48 states.
We cannot ship Next Day, 2 Day or any other expedited air based shipping method. As long as it says on the ground and doesn't cross international borders, we should be able to get it to you.

Hi Stefano,
Glad to hear you enjoy our products. Unfortunately we have not worked out any viable method for overseas shipping. At this time, our products can only be shipped via motor freight, or UPS Ground shipment. This prevents us from getting stuff overseas.
Hopefully we will be able to resolve this in the future. In the meantime, thanks for your support.
